
George W. Bush's pickup to hit the auction block
The former president's Ford F-150 King Ranch is for sale.
Former President George W. Bush will put his 2009 Ford F-150 King Ranch 4x4 Super Crew up for auction at Barrett-Jackson’s Scottsdale sale on Jan. 19.
The proceeds of the sale will benefit the Fisher House Foundation, an organization that provides housing for military families while their loved ones undergo treatment in a military hospital. There are 58 Fisher Houses which have served 160,000 families since the first opened in 1990.
As mentioned, the pickup is a 2009 model. It has been tooling around former President Bush’s Crawford, Texas, ranch since just after he left office. Bush says he “hasn’t driven on a street in many, many years” and the truck looks to be in great condition.

Probably more importantly to potential bidders, the former President Bush has signed the dash of the F-150 and will provide documentation of his ownership, including the current title which is in his name.
